Unemployment level hypothesis
The unemployment rate is calculated from the expected labor supply and labor demand.
Unemployment rate hypothesis (2016-2024)
Long-term labor demand forecast / by occupational classification /
Year Employees ЭЗИХА Unemployment rate
2016 1155713 1254722 7.9%
2017 1155019 1276554 9.5%
2018 1154788 1284086 10.1%
2019 1165297 1296670 10.1%
2020 1182776 1308080 9.6%
2021 1201819 1318807 8.9%
2022 1219245 1334237 8.6%
2023 1232048 1338907 8.0%
2024 1241534 1345735 7.7%

Legislative renewal
2002 first endorsed
2009.02.13 revised
2012.08.17 amendment
2012.12.21 amendment
2015.01.29 amendment
Assessment center established.
TVET institutions were given opportunity to conduct income generating activities, expend
the funds and report.
Opportunity to study in institutes and universities based on transfer of credit hours and
content of technical education program.
The Government to endorse NCVET composition, structure and bylaws.
Enterprises with more than 50 staff members must have a trainer responsible to organize
and manage the practical training of students.
2016.02.04 amendment
Some of provisions added in 2016:

About WorldSkillsCompetition
• WorldSkills Competition is managed and organized by WorldSkills International with a membership of 76 countries. It’s an international organization in TVET sector, providing opportunities to share experience, compare and define the level of industry professions quality standards.
• The WSC is a world level Olympics of skills, defining the vocational education and training quality of countries.

Mongolian Skills Competition
Within the framework of the Mongolian teams’preparation to successfully participate in the WSC,the Ministry of Labour jointly with thedevelopment partners implementing projects andprogrammes in TVET sector, professionalassociations and TVET institutions organized the‘’Mongolian Skills Competition’’ as tradiona in 3phases in year 2013, 2014, 2015 and 2016 andselected the best students and expert teachers.Hence the winners and expert teachers weregranted with the right to compete in the WSC.
WorldSkills 2015 San Paulo• For the first time the Mongolian team participated in WSC in 2015 and competed in the following
trades:
1. Bricklaying
2. Tiling
3. Joinery
4. Hairdresser
5. Beauty therapy
6. CNC turning
7. Welding
8. Electrician
9. Cook
The Government of Mongolia, large enterprises, development partners implementing projects and programmes in labour sector collaborated to provide with operational and financial support.
The Government of Mongolia, Die Deutsche Gesellschaft für Internationale Zusammenarbeit (GIZ), Korea International Cooperation Agency (KOICA) and Oyu Tolgoi LLC each provided with funds to conduct practical training, purchase necessary tool and equipment and cover participation costs.
